Cinnamon Honey Butter Sweet Potato Cornbread – A Step-by-Step Recipe

Cinnamon Honey Butter Sweet Potato Cornbread is a moist, flavourful, and slightly sweet Southern-inspired cornbread that combines the richness of sweet potatoes, the warmth of cinnamon, and the smoothness of honey butter. This easy-to-make cornbread is perfect for holiday dinners, family gatherings, or as a comforting side dish. Ingredients Required

Cornbread Batter:

  • 1 cup mashed sweet potatoes (about 1 medium sweet potato, cooked and mashed)
  • 1 cup yellow cornmeal
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1/2 cup granulated sugar (or honey for a natural sweetener)
  • 1 tsp baking powder
  • 1/2 tsp baking soda
  • 1/2 tsp salt
  • 1 tsp cinnamon
  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ter (melted)
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 cup buttermilk
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ract

Cinnamon Honey Butter:

  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ter (softened)
  • 3 tbsp honey
  • 1/2 tsp cinnamon
  • 1/2 tsp vanilla extract
  • Pinch of salt

Step-by-Step Instructions

Step 1: Preheat and Prepare

  1.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).
  2. Grease a 9×9-inch baking dish or cast-iron skillet with butter or non-stick spray.

Step 2: Prepare the Sweet Potatoes

  1. Pierce a medium sweet potato with a fork and bake at 400°F (200°C) for 45 minutes or until soft.
  2. Let it cool, then peel and mash until smooth.
  3. Measure 1 cup mashed sweet potatoes and set aside.

Step 3: Mix the Dry Ingredients

  1. In a large mixing bowl, whisk together cornmeal, flour, sugar, baking powder, baking soda, salt, and cinnamon.
  2. Set aside.

Step 4: Mix the Wet Ingredients

  1. In a separate bowl, whisk together mashed sweet potatoes, melted butter, eggs, buttermilk, and vanilla extract until well combined.
  2. Gradually fold the wet mixture into the dry ingredients, stirring until just combined (do not overmix).

Step 5: Bake the Cornbread

  1. Pour the batter into the prepared baking dish or skillet.
  2. Bake for 25-30 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ean.
  3. Let the cornbread cool for 10 minutes before slicing.

Step 6: Make the Cinnamon Honey Butter

  1. In a small bowl, mix together softened butter, honey, cinnamon, vanilla extract, and a pinch of salt.
  2. Whip until smooth and fluffy.
  3. Serve alongside the warm cornbread.

Tips for the Best Cinnamon Honey Butter Sweet Potato Cornbread

  • Use roasted sweet potatoes instead of canned for the best flavor and texture.
  • Do not overmix the batter to keep the cornbread soft and tender.
  • Serve warm with an extra drizzle of honey or maple syrup.
  • Store leftovers in an airtight container for up to 3 days.

Serving Suggestions

  • Pair with a warm bowl of chili or soup.
  • Serve as a Thanksgiving side dish alongside turkey and gravy.
  • Enjoy as a sweet breakfast treat with a cup of coffee or tea.
